Что такое findslide.org?

FindSlide.org - это сайт презентаций, докладов, шаблонов в формате PowerPoint.


Для правообладателей

Обратная связь

Email: Нажмите что бы посмотреть 

Яндекс.Метрика

Презентация на тему Одномерные массивы

Цель урокаСформировать представления об одномерных массивах Сформировать умение решать задачи с использованием одномерных массивов Формирование умения работать с ЭОР
Одномерные массивы в  Pascal ABC Цель урокаСформировать представления об одномерных массивах  Сформировать умение решать задачи с Отгадай ребус Где Вы раньше встречались с данным понятием?а = [1, 2, 3, 4, Массивтип или структура данных в виде набора компонентов (элементов массива), расположенных в Одномерный массив это фиксированное количество элементов одного и того же типа, объединенных Запись одномерного массива в  Pascal ABC:Var a : array [1..N] of Ввод одномерного массива в Pascal ABC:а) с клавиатурыfor i := 1 to Пример фрагмента программы заполнения массива Паскаля случайными числамиVar A: array [1..10] of Вывод одномерного массива в Pascal ABC:For i:=1 to N do    Writeln (a[i]); Пример фрагмента программы вывода массива Паскаля в столбикVar  A: array [1..10] Пример программы суммирования массивовProgram summa; Var  a, b, c: array [1..100] Пример программы вывода на экран последовательность из n элементов, заданных датчиком случайных Пример программы которая в последовательности натуральных чисел определяет количество чисел,  кратных Решаем задачи Решаем задачи Домашнее задание: Источникиhttp://school-collection.edu.ru/http://metodist.lbz.ru/ http://www.metod-kopilka.ruhttp://rebus1.com/index.php?item=rebus_generator&enter=1 – генератор ребусов Графическое оформление - Lenagold.ru
Слайды презентации

Слайд 2 Цель урока
Сформировать представления об одномерных массивах
Сформировать

Цель урокаСформировать представления об одномерных массивах Сформировать умение решать задачи с

умение решать задачи с использованием одномерных массивов

Формирование умения работать с ЭОР

Слайд 3 Отгадай ребус

Отгадай ребус

Слайд 4 Где Вы раньше встречались с данным понятием?
а =

Где Вы раньше встречались с данным понятием?а = [1, 2, 3,

[1, 2, 3, 4, 5] b = [3, 4, 5,

6, 7] с = [1, 2, 3, 4, 5, 6, 7]

Слайд 5 Массив
тип или структура данных в виде набора компонентов

Массивтип или структура данных в виде набора компонентов (элементов массива), расположенных

(элементов массива), расположенных в памяти непосредственно друг за другом.




Слайд 6 Одномерный массив
это фиксированное количество элементов одного и

Одномерный массив это фиксированное количество элементов одного и того же типа,

того же типа, объединенных одним именем, где каждый элемент

имеет свой номер. Обращение к элементам массива осуществляется с помощью указания имени массива и номеров элементов.

Слайд 7 Запись одномерного массива в Pascal ABC:
Var a :

Запись одномерного массива в Pascal ABC:Var a : array [1..N] of

array [1..N] of integer;

ИЛИ
2) Type arr = array[1..N] of integer;
var a: arr;


Слайд 8 Ввод одномерного массива в Pascal ABC:
а) с клавиатуры
for

Ввод одномерного массива в Pascal ABC:а) с клавиатурыfor i := 1

i := 1 to N do
read(a[i]);


б) с

использованием генератора случайных чисел
for i := 1 to N do
a[i]:=random(Const);

Слайд 9 Пример фрагмента программы заполнения массива Паскаля случайными числами
Var

Пример фрагмента программы заполнения массива Паскаля случайными числамиVar A: array [1..10]

A: array [1..10] of integer;
I :

byte ; {переменная I вводится как индекс массива}
Begin
For i :=1 to 10 do
A [ i ]:= random (10);


Слайд 10 Вывод одномерного массива в Pascal ABC:
For i:=1 to

Вывод одномерного массива в Pascal ABC:For i:=1 to N do  Writeln (a[i]);

N do
Writeln (a[i]);



Слайд 11 Пример фрагмента программы вывода массива Паскаля в столбик
Var

Пример фрагмента программы вывода массива Паскаля в столбикVar A: array [1..10]

A: array [1..10] of integer;
I

: byte ; {переменная I вводится как индекс массива}
Begin
For i:=1 to 10 do
Writeln ('a[', i,']=', a[i]);


Слайд 12 Пример программы суммирования массивов
Program summa;
Var
a,

Пример программы суммирования массивовProgram summa; Var a, b, c: array [1..100]

b, c: array [1..100] of integer;
I, n:

byte;
Begin
Write ('введите размерность массивов:');
Readln(n);
For i:=1 to n do
Readln (a[i]); { ввод массива a}

For i:=1 to n do
Readln (b[i]); { ввод массива b}
For i:=1 to n do
C[i]:=a[i]+b[i];{ вычисление суммы массивов }
For i:=1 to n do
write (c[i],' '); { вывод массива с }
end.


Слайд 13 Пример программы вывода на экран последовательность из n

Пример программы вывода на экран последовательность из n элементов, заданных датчиком

элементов, заданных датчиком случайных чисел на интервале [-23, 34].
Program

posled;
Var a: array[1..100] of integer;
i, n: integer;
Begin
Write (‘Сколько элементов? ’); Readln (n);
For i=1 to n do
begin
a[i]:= Random(58)-23;
writeln (a[i],’ ‘);
end;
End.


Слайд 14 Пример программы которая в последовательности натуральных чисел определяет

Пример программы которая в последовательности натуральных чисел определяет количество чисел, кратных

количество чисел, кратных 5
var n, s, k, g: integer;
begin
s:=0;
readln(n);
for

k:=1 to n do
begin
readln(g);

if (g mod 5 = 0) then
s:=s+1;
end;
writeln(s);
end.


Слайд 15 Решаем задачи

Решаем задачи

Слайд 16 Решаем задачи

Решаем задачи

Слайд 17 Домашнее задание:

Домашнее задание:

  • Имя файла: prezentatsiya-odnomernye-massivy.pptx
  • Количество просмотров: 147
  • Количество скачиваний: 0